acme-not-a-joke-0.1.0.0: src/Acme/NotAJoke/Api/JWS.hs
{-# LANGUAGE GeneralizedNewtypeDeriving #-}
--- | Helpers to work with JSON Web Signatures for ACME.
-- Indeed, almost all ACME API calls are signed with a KID or a JWK and
-- transferred using the JWS format. Thus, some internal helpers are welcome.
module Acme.NotAJoke.Api.JWS where
import Control.Applicative ((<|>))
import Control.Exception (Exception, throwIO)
import Control.Lens hiding ((.=))
import Data.Aeson (FromJSON (..), ToJSON (..), Value (..), (.=))
import Data.ByteString.Lazy (ByteString)
import Data.Coerce (coerce)
import Data.Text (Text)
import qualified Crypto.JOSE.JWK as JWK
import qualified Crypto.JOSE.JWS as JWS
import Acme.NotAJoke.Api.Endpoint
import Acme.NotAJoke.Api.Nonce
newtype PublicJWK = PublicJWK JWK.JWK
deriving (Show, FromJSON, ToJSON)
publicJWK :: JWK.JWK -> Maybe PublicJWK
publicJWK = coerce . view JWK.asPublicKey
newtype KID = KID Text
deriving (Show, FromJSON, ToJSON)
data AcmeHeader p
= AcmeHeader
{ _jwsHeader :: JWS.JWSHeader p
, _acmeURL :: RawEndpoint
, _acmeNonce :: Nonce
, _acmeAuthBit :: Either PublicJWK KID
}
acmeJwsHeader :: Lens' (AcmeHeader p) (JWS.JWSHeader p)
acmeJwsHeader f s@(AcmeHeader{_jwsHeader = a}) =
fmap (\a' -> s{_jwsHeader = a'}) (f a)
acmeNonce :: Lens' (AcmeHeader p) Nonce
acmeNonce f s@(AcmeHeader{_acmeNonce = a}) =
fmap (\a' -> s{_acmeNonce = a'}) (f a)
acmeURL :: Lens' (AcmeHeader p) RawEndpoint
acmeURL f s@(AcmeHeader{_acmeURL = a}) =
fmap (\a' -> s{_acmeURL = a'}) (f a)
acmeAuthBit :: Lens' (AcmeHeader p) (Either PublicJWK KID)
acmeAuthBit f s@(AcmeHeader{_acmeAuthBit = a}) =
fmap (\a' -> s{_acmeAuthBit = a'}) (f a)
instance JWS.HasJWSHeader AcmeHeader where
jwsHeader = acmeJwsHeader
instance JWS.HasParams AcmeHeader where
parseParamsFor proxy hp hu =
AcmeHeader
<$> JWS.parseParamsFor proxy hp hu
<*> JWS.headerRequiredProtected "url" hp hu
<*> JWS.headerRequiredProtected "nonce" hp hu
<*> jwkOrKid
where
jwkOrKid = (JWS.headerRequiredProtected "jwk" hp hu) <|> (JWS.headerRequiredProtected "kid" hp hu)
params h =
[ (True, "nonce" .= view acmeNonce h)
, (True, "url" .= view acmeURL h)
]
<> JWS.params (view acmeJwsHeader h)
<> view (acmeAuthBit . _Left . to (\jwk -> [(True, "jwk" .= jwk)])) h
<> view (acmeAuthBit . _Right . to (\kid -> [(True, "kid" .= kid)])) h
extensions = const ["nonce", "url", "jwk", "kid"]
data NoPublicKeyInJWK = NoPublicKeyInJWK
deriving (Show)
instance Exception NoPublicKeyInJWK
jwkSign :: JWS.JWK -> Endpoint a -> Nonce -> ByteString -> IO (Either JWS.Error (JWS.FlattenedJWS AcmeHeader))
jwkSign jwk ep nonce payload = do
jwk2 <- maybe (throwIO NoPublicKeyInJWK) pure $ publicJWK jwk
JWS.runJOSE $ do
-- alg <- JWS.bestJWSAlg jwk
let alg = JWS.RS256
let header = AcmeHeader (JWS.newJWSHeader (JWS.Protected, alg)) (raw ep) nonce (Left jwk2)
JWS.signJWS payload (pure (header, jwk))
kidSign :: JWS.JWK -> Endpoint a -> KID -> Nonce -> ByteString -> IO (Either JWS.Error (JWS.FlattenedJWS AcmeHeader))
kidSign jwk ep kid nonce payload = JWS.runJOSE $ do
-- alg <- JWS.bestJWSAlg jwk
let alg = JWS.RS256
let header = AcmeHeader (JWS.newJWSHeader (JWS.Protected, alg)) (raw ep) nonce (Right kid)
JWS.signJWS payload (pure (header, jwk))
newtype EmptyObject = EmptyObject Value
deriving (Show, FromJSON, ToJSON)
emptyObject :: EmptyObject
emptyObject = EmptyObject (Object mempty)
newtype EmptyText = EmptyText Value
deriving (Show, FromJSON, ToJSON)
emptyText :: EmptyText
emptyText = EmptyText (String mempty)
